South Korea Organophosphonate Market Overview

The South Korea organophosphonate market is experiencing robust growth, driven by increasing industrial applications and technological advancements. As of 2023, the market size is valued at approximately USD 150 million, with projections indicating a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of around 7.5% over the next five years. By 2028, the market is expected to surpass USD 250 million, reflecting heightened demand across various sectors. The expanding industrial base, coupled with rising investments in chemical manufacturing and specialty chemicals, underpins this positive outlook. South Korea’s strategic focus on innovation and sustainable practices further fuels the adoption of organophosphonates in diverse applications, including water treatment, agriculture, and electronics manufacturing.
